Transaction 3e22c8e117dffbd737fe1b3da83048b04354c60e5967428bdd4655aaf162a949

4 Input
2 Outputs
  • 3e22c8e117dffbd737fe1b3da83048b04354c60e5967428bdd4655aaf162a949:0
  • value  1031406
    address  3EAeMoK49ZnWAfTNWvNXhxVUE9j9e1FTVC
  • 3e22c8e117dffbd737fe1b3da83048b04354c60e5967428bdd4655aaf162a949:1
  • value  16607940
    address  33seGaWRW3SAhDkdUzP7Su13o87NTorsHx